The distance between Nairobi and Dubai by cargo ship is 3,773 Nautical Miles (6,988 Kilometres / 4,342 Miles). This distance is measured by sea between Mombasa (KEMBA) and Jebel Ali (AEJEA).
The distance between Nairobi and Dubai by air is around 3,564 Kilometres (2,214 Miles). This distance is measured following typical flight paths between Jomo Kenyatta International Airport (NBO) and Dubai International Airport (DXB).
538kg CO₂e (per TEU) is the estimated emissions output (CO2e) when transporting a typical shipping container (1 TEU) from Nairobi to Dubai. This is calculated using the overall historical emissions of the average container ship on this trade lane and dividing it by the total projected capacity.
239kg CO₂e (per 100kg) is the estimated emissions output (CO2e) when sending cargo by air from Nairobi to Dubai. This is calculated by determining the total fuel burn output of various aircraft that typically fly this route and dividing it by the total available cargo capacity in KGs.
